• SQL Server数据库基础笔记


    启动和停止SQL Server服务三种形式

    1. 后台启动服务

    计算机—>右键—>管理—>服务和应用程序—>服务—>sql server(MSSQLSERVER)

    1. SQL Server配置管理器启动服务

    开始—>安装路径—>配置工具—>sql server配置管理器

    1. 在运行窗口中使用命令启动和停止服务

    Windows(键)+r

    启动SQL Server服务:net start mssqlserver

    停止SAL Server服务:net stop mssqlserver

    SQL Server的身份验证模式

    1. 身份验证模式有两种:Windows身份验证和SQL Server身份验证
    2. 配置身份验证模式(常见问题:18456,18470)步骤:

    (1)       对象资源管理器中单击右键—>安全性—>配置身份验证模式

    (2)       修改sa登陆密码—>直接找安全性—>登录名—>sa—>右键—>属性

    (3)       启用sa账户—>直接找安全性—>登录名—>sa—>右键—>属性—>状态—>启用

    (4)       重新启动服务—>对象资源管理器上单击右键—>重新启动

    使用SQL语句创建数据库

    USE maste--当前指向的操作的数据库

    GO

    CREATE DATABASE E_Market

    ON PRIMARY  --主文件组

    (

    NAME=’E_Market_data’,--逻辑文件名

    --物理文件名

    FILENAME=’H:projectE_Market_data.mdf’,

    SIZE=5MB,--初始大小

    MAXSIZE=100MB,--最大容量

    FILEGROWHE=15%--增长率

    )

    LOG ON  --日志文件

    (

    NAME=’E_Market_log’,

    FILENAME=’H:projectE_Market_log.ldf’,

    SIZE=5MB,

        FILEGROWTH=0—未启动自动增长

    )

    GO

    SELECT *FROM sysdatabases  --查询数据库

    使用SQL语句删除数据库

    --删除一个名称为E_Market的数据库

    DROP DATABASE E_Market

    --检查想要删除的数据库是否存在

    IF EXISTS(SELECT * FROM sysdatabases WHERE name=’ E_Market’)

    DROP DATABASE E_Market

    使用SQL语句创建登录名及为用户赋予权限

    --创建登录名

    USE master

    GO

    CREATE LOGIN pbMaster WITH PASSWORD=’123456’

    GO

    --创建数据库用户

    USE E_Market

    GO

    CREATE USER MasterDBUser FOR LOGIN pbMaster

    GO

    --为MasterDBUser赋予查看、新增、修改的操作权限

    USER E_Market

    GO

    CRANT SELECT,INSERT,UPDATE ON UserInfo TO MasterDBUser

    GO

    --将UPDATE权限进行回收

    USER E_Market

    GO

    REVOKE UPDATE ON UserInfo TO MasterDBUser

    GO

  • 相关阅读:
    文件层次结构思维导图
    root的密码破解.linux
    常用Linux命令
    设计模式之-状态模式
    ThreadLocal详解及仿写实例
    SpringBoot资料
    27.枚举
    菜鸟python---元组
    菜鸟python---列表的增删改查嵌套
    菜鸟python---字符串详解
  • 原文地址:https://www.cnblogs.com/LancyWu/p/7284511.html
Copyright © 2020-2023  润新知